Summary
Bo Bichette, New York Mets infielder, has been struggling this season, but it seems his performance might be better than it appears. Despite being one of the least productive everyday players in the league, reports show that his actual batting average is significantly lower than his expected average, making him one of the unluckiest hitters in baseball. His slugging percentage is also down, but the discrepancy between expected and actual performance suggests that his underlying performance might be better than it looks.
